    Lytham St Annes is quieter than Blackpool however has a St...

    Lytham St Annes is quieter than Blackpool however has a St Anne's pier with games, arcades, rides for the children and we even as OAP have fun on the penny-pushing machines! next to the pier is a Fish & Chip shop and another shop selling gifts etc. It has a long sandy beach with crazy golf and manicured gardens with a "bandstand" pool for the children when on hot days. There is a children's train that travels round the gardens on the prom and there is a Sea Life centre. There is also pub for refreshments and selling good pub grub. A little walk into the town centre from the Pier brings you to more shops, pubs, eateries and convenience stores for all your needs, if self-catering etc. Lytham is all on the flat so no hidden hills, or masses of steps, ideal for buggies or wheelchairs. There is also plenty of wide pavements to walk the dog and they can also go on the beach. We enjoy going to Lytham to get away from life's stresses and breathe the sea air. Would recommend Lytham to all and we will definitely be back!
